The invention relates to a composite laminate, especially a transdermal therapeutic system (TTS) that contains in at least one layer a component that is sensitive to moisture. Said system further comprises one layer that is spatially separate from said at least one moisture-sensitive layer and that is capable of absorbing moisture. The spatial separation can be achieved by means of a horizontal or vertical separation layer.

1. A composite laminate comprising at least two different layers, wherein a first layer is a moisture sensitive layer ( 1) which comprises a moisture sensitive component selected from the group consisting of moisture sensitive polymeric materials and moisture sensitive pharmaceutical active substances, and a second layer is a moisture absorbing layer (2) which comprises a desiccant in an activated state, wherein a spatial separation of the two different layers prevents the entry of said desiccant into the moisture sensitive layer (1) and/or the entry of the moisture sensitive component into the moisture absorbing layer (2).2. The laminate according to claim 1, wherein a horizontal separating layer (3) or a vertical separating layer (4) brings about spatial separation of the moisture sensitive layer (1) from the moisture absorbing layer (2).3. The laminate according to claim 1, wherein the moisture sensitive polymeric material is at least one macromolecular substance which dissolves, swells or undergoes chemical transformation upon exposure to moisture and is selected from the group consisting of polyvinyl acetate, polyvinyl alcohol polyvinylpyrrolidone, polyanhydride, cellulose, cellulose products, biopolymers, water swellable polymers and proteins.4. The laminate as claimed in claim 1, wherein the moisture sensitive pharmaceutical active substance is selected from the group consisting of acetylsalicylic acid, 17ß-estradiol, nicotine, morphine, norethisterone acetate, fentanyl, lobeline, selegiline, testosterone, protein, and hydrolytically sensitive esters that are capable of losing their full activity upon exposure to moisture.5. The laminate as claimed in claim 1, wherein the moisture absorbing layer (2) is pressure sensitive adhesive on at least one side.6. The laminate as claimed in claim 1, wherein the desiccant is a single substance comprising at least one member selected from the group consisting of silica gel, molecular sieve, Na2SO4, Na2CO3, CaSO4, Al2O3, CaO, K2CO3and mixtures thereof.7. The laminate as claimed in claim 1, which is a transdermal therapeutic system.8. A process for producing a composite laminate comprising at least one moisture sensitive layer ( 1) which comprises a moisture sensitive polymeric material and/or a moisture sensitive pharmaceutical active substance, and at least one moisture absorbing layer (2) which comprises a desiccant in an activated state, said two layers being spatially separated from one another, which comprises applying a moisture absorbing layer (2) and a moisture sensitive layer (1) to a carrier layer in two component steps.9. The process as claimed in claim 8, wherein the two component steps take place in temporal and/or spatial succession.10. The process as claimed in claim 8, wherein the moisture absorbing layer (2) and the moisture sensitive layer (1) are applied to opposite sides or to the same side of the carrier layer.11. The process as claimed in claim 8, wherein the moisture absorbing layer (2) is activated in a Her step before or after the production of the composite laminate comprising moisture absorbing layer (2), carrier layer and moisture sensitive layer (1).12. The process as claimed in claim 8, wherein individual punched products are produced by punching or cutting in a further step following production of the composite laminate comprising moisture absorbing layer (2), carrier layer and moisture sensitive layer (1).13. The process as claimed in claim 12, wherein the individual punched products are further transferred to a thermoformed blister or a sealable web and are covered with a scalable web, and sealed and cut.14. A composite laminate according to claim 1, wherein the spatial separation is implemented by means of a horizontal separating layer (3).15. A composite laminate according to claim 1, wherein the spatial separation is implemented by means of a vertical separating layer (4).
